NOTTINGHAM, England (AP) — Harry Kane scored twice and had a penalty saved as Tottenham won 2-0 at Nottingham Forest in an entertaining Premier League clash. Kane scored in either half to draw level with Andrew Cole on 187 Premier League goals. They are third in the all-time list with only Alan Shearer on 260 goals and Wayne Rooney on 208 ahead of them. Dean Henderson’s second penalty save in back-to-back home games saw Kane’s run of 21 successful spot kicks come to an end. Antonio Conte’s side remain unbeaten.
